  • Ravens' Isaiah Likely: First touchdown of 2025

    Likely recorded four receptions on six targets for 25 yards and a touchdown in Sunday's 27-22 loss to the Steelers.

    Likely logged six targets for the second consecutive game, good enough for second on the team behind only Zay Flowers. While he turned in a modest yardage total, Likely caught a key four-yard touchdown pass midway through the third quarter -- his first score of the season. He also nearly had a second score with just under three minutes in the contest, though the play was overturned after originally being called a touchdown on the field. Likely has had some high-profile mistakes in the last two weeks, but he has also displayed rapport with Lamar Jackson and could be in position to close the season well.

  • Ravens' Isaiah Likely: Best game of season in loss

    Likely brought in five of six targets for 95 yards in the Ravens' 32-14 loss to the Bengals on Thursday night. He also lost a fumble.

    Likely led the Ravens in receptions and receiving yards while tying for the team lead in targets, and all three of his figures also qualified as season-high figures. However, his longest grab, a 43-yard catch and run, ended with him losing control of the ball just before the goal line, resulting in a touchback. Likely's usage hadn't eclipsed two receptions or 17 yards in any of his last three games, so the spike in his production Thursday, despite the fumble, was especially noteworthy. The fourth-year pro will aim to carry over the momentum into a Week 14 home matchup against the Steelers on Sunday, Dec. 7.

  • Ravens' Isaiah Likely: One catch vs Jets

    Likely caught one pass for 10 yards on three targets Sunday against the Jets.

    A calf issue limited Likely in practice during the week, but he was able to suit up and play a healthy 57 percent of the snaps. Likely's production has waned this year; he's averaging 6.7 yards per target and is drawing a target on just 15.4 percent of his routes, which marks a 5.3 percent drop from last year. He has a mere 63.2 percent catch rate and a 5.3 percent drop rate. Baltimore draws a favorable matchup Thursday against Cincinnati, which could reverse Likely's fortunes a bit, however.

  • Ravens' Isaiah Likely: Another two-catch effort

    Likely had two catches for 15 yards on three targets Sunday against the Browns.

    Baltimore's passing attack was limited Sunday in Cleveland as Lamar Jackson was held to just 193 yards on 25 attempts by bad weather and the Browns' pass rush. Likely drew just three targets and still hasn't had a game with more than three receptions all year. He also has yet to reach the end zone and has just one red-zone target. The Ravens get a softer matchup in Week 12 against the Jets, but Likely's usage does not project favorably for fantasy as long as Mark Andrews is healthy.
